Transaction 59b166ee729242892b6a88e13c7c79b60e8967f40c695167aa15c64a87ce3f29
1 Input
1 Output
-
59b166ee729242892b6a88e13c7c79b60e8967f40c695167aa15c64a87ce3f29:0
- value
- 11757
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0f238c9b79e83a887388b36ae7fffd82596a1613 OP_EQUAL
- address
- 3354eRg4JiFiEPHSTtohxFwx1qYAZ4u3Bb